Class, Inequality and Community Development - Rethinking Community Development
Mae Shaw
Class, Inequality and Community Development - Rethinking Community Development
Mae Shaw
This book, the second title in the Rethinking Community Development series, argues for the centrality of class analysis and its associated divisions of power to any discussion of the potential benefits of community development.
